Kotapoluru

Kotapoluru is a village located in Sullurpeta mandal of Sri Potti Sriramulu Nellore district in Andhra Pradesh, India. It is situated 4km away from sub-district headquarter Sullurpeta (tehsildar office) and 98km away from district headquarter Nellore. As per 2009 stats, Kotapoluru village is also a gram panchayat.

About Kotapoluru

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kotapoluru is 592752. The village spans a total geographical area of 1120 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 524121. Gudur is nearest town to Kotapoluru village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 62km away.

When it comes to local governance, Kotapoluru village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Sullurpeta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Tirupati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Kotapoluru

According to the 2011 Census, Kotapoluru has a total population of about 4,198, with approximately 2,039 males and 2,159 females. The sex ratio is around 1058 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 487 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 2,157 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 330. The overall literacy rate is approximately 61.62%, with male literacy at about 66.75% and female literacy near 56.79%. There are around 1,154 households in the village. Connectivity of Kotapoluru

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kotapoluru. As per the 2011 stats, Kotapoluru had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
